canopen_fake_slaves
C++ API
Class Hierarchy
File Hierarchy
Full C++ API
Namespaces
Namespace canopen
Namespace ev
Namespace lely
Namespace rclcpp_lifecycle
Namespace ros2_canopen
Namespace std::chrono_literals
Classes and Structs
Class MotionGenerator
Class BaseSlave
Class BasicSlave
Class BasicSlave::ActiveCheckTask
Class CIA402MockSlave
Class CIA402Slave
Class SimpleSlave
Directories
Directory include
Directory canopen_fake_slaves
Files
File base_slave.hpp
File basic_slave.hpp
File cia402_slave.hpp
File motion_generator.hpp
Standard Documents
CHANGELOG
Changelog for package canopen_fake_slaves
0.2.9 (2024-04-16)
0.3.0 (2024-12-12)
0.2.12 (2024-04-22)
0.2.8 (2024-01-19)
0.2.7 (2023-06-30)
0.2.6 (2023-06-24)
0.2.5 (2023-06-23)
0.2.4 (2023-06-22)
0.2.3 (2023-06-22)
0.2.2 (2023-06-21)
0.2.1 (2023-06-21)
0.2.0 (2023-06-14)
LICENSE
PACKAGE
README
CANopen Mock Slaves
Motion Controller Slaves
Index
canopen_fake_slaves
Index
Index
M
|
R
M
MotionGenerator (C++ class)
MotionGenerator::getAcceleration (C++ function)
MotionGenerator::getFinished (C++ function)
MotionGenerator::getVelocity (C++ function)
MotionGenerator::init (C++ function)
MotionGenerator::MotionGenerator (C++ function)
MotionGenerator::reset (C++ function)
MotionGenerator::setInitPosition (C++ function)
MotionGenerator::setMaxAcceleration (C++ function)
MotionGenerator::setMaxVelocity (C++ function)
MotionGenerator::update (C++ function)
R
ros2_canopen::BaseSlave (C++ class)
ros2_canopen::BaseSlave::activated (C++ member)
ros2_canopen::BaseSlave::BaseSlave (C++ function)
ros2_canopen::BaseSlave::can_interface_name_ (C++ member)
ros2_canopen::BaseSlave::node_id_ (C++ member)
ros2_canopen::BaseSlave::on_activate (C++ function)
ros2_canopen::BaseSlave::on_cleanup (C++ function)
ros2_canopen::BaseSlave::on_configure (C++ function)
ros2_canopen::BaseSlave::on_deactivate (C++ function)
ros2_canopen::BaseSlave::on_shutdown (C++ function)
ros2_canopen::BaseSlave::run (C++ function)
ros2_canopen::BaseSlave::run_thread (C++ member)
ros2_canopen::BaseSlave::slave_config_ (C++ member)
ros2_canopen::BaseSlave::~BaseSlave (C++ function)
ros2_canopen::BasicSlave (C++ class)
ros2_canopen::BasicSlave::ActiveCheckTask (C++ class)
,
[1]
ros2_canopen::BasicSlave::ActiveCheckTask::ActiveCheckTask (C++ function)
,
[1]
ros2_canopen::BasicSlave::ActiveCheckTask::ctx_ (C++ member)
,
[1]
ros2_canopen::BasicSlave::ActiveCheckTask::exec_ (C++ member)
,
[1]
ros2_canopen::BasicSlave::ActiveCheckTask::operator() (C++ function)
,
[1]
ros2_canopen::BasicSlave::ActiveCheckTask::slave_ (C++ member)
,
[1]
ros2_canopen::BasicSlave::BasicSlave (C++ function)
ros2_canopen::BasicSlave::run (C++ function)
ros2_canopen::CIA402MockSlave (C++ class)
ros2_canopen::CIA402MockSlave::acceleration (C++ member)
ros2_canopen::CIA402MockSlave::actual_position (C++ member)
ros2_canopen::CIA402MockSlave::actual_speed (C++ member)
ros2_canopen::CIA402MockSlave::CIA402MockSlave (C++ function)
ros2_canopen::CIA402MockSlave::clear_status_bit (C++ function)
ros2_canopen::CIA402MockSlave::control_cycle_period (C++ member)
ros2_canopen::CIA402MockSlave::control_word (C++ member)
ros2_canopen::CIA402MockSlave::ControlWord (C++ enum)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Enable_Operation (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Enable_Voltage (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Fault_Reset (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Halt (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Manufacturer_specific0 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Manufacturer_specific1 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Manufacturer_specific2 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Manufacturer_specific3 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Manufacturer_specific4 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Operation_mode_specific0 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Operation_mode_specific1 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Operation_mode_specific2 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Operation_mode_specific3 (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Quick_Stop (C++ enumerator)
ros2_canopen::CIA402MockSlave::ControlWord::CW_Switch_On (C++ enumerator)
ros2_canopen::CIA402MockSlave::cycle_time (C++ member)
ros2_canopen::CIA402MockSlave::cyclic_position_mode (C++ member)
ros2_canopen::CIA402MockSlave::cyclic_velocity_mode (C++ member)
ros2_canopen::CIA402MockSlave::homing_mode (C++ member)
ros2_canopen::CIA402MockSlave::in_mode_mutex (C++ member)
ros2_canopen::CIA402MockSlave::InternalState (C++ enum)
ros2_canopen::CIA402MockSlave::InternalState::Fault (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Fault_Reaction_Active (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Not_Ready_To_Switch_On (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Operation_Enable (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Quick_Stop_Active (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Ready_To_Switch_On (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Start (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Switch_On_Disabled (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Switched_On (C++ enumerator)
ros2_canopen::CIA402MockSlave::InternalState::Unknown (C++ enumerator)
ros2_canopen::CIA402MockSlave::interpolated_position_mode (C++ member)
ros2_canopen::CIA402MockSlave::is_disable_voltage (C++ function)
ros2_canopen::CIA402MockSlave::is_enable_operation (C++ function)
ros2_canopen::CIA402MockSlave::is_faul_reset (C++ function)
ros2_canopen::CIA402MockSlave::is_halt (C++ member)
ros2_canopen::CIA402MockSlave::is_new_set_point (C++ member)
ros2_canopen::CIA402MockSlave::is_quickstop (C++ function)
ros2_canopen::CIA402MockSlave::is_relative (C++ member)
ros2_canopen::CIA402MockSlave::is_running (C++ member)
ros2_canopen::CIA402MockSlave::is_shutdown (C++ function)
ros2_canopen::CIA402MockSlave::is_switch_on (C++ function)
ros2_canopen::CIA402MockSlave::old_operation_mode (C++ member)
ros2_canopen::CIA402MockSlave::on_not_ready_to_switch_on (C++ function)
ros2_canopen::CIA402MockSlave::on_operation_enabled (C++ function)
ros2_canopen::CIA402MockSlave::on_quickstop_active (C++ function)
ros2_canopen::CIA402MockSlave::on_ready_to_switch_on (C++ function)
ros2_canopen::CIA402MockSlave::on_switch_on_disabled (C++ function)
ros2_canopen::CIA402MockSlave::on_switched_on (C++ function)
ros2_canopen::CIA402MockSlave::OnWrite (C++ function)
ros2_canopen::CIA402MockSlave::operation_mode (C++ member)
ros2_canopen::CIA402MockSlave::OperationMode (C++ enum)
ros2_canopen::CIA402MockSlave::OperationMode::Cyclic_Synchronous_Position (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Cyclic_Synchronous_Torque (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Cyclic_Synchronous_Velocity (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Homing (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Interpolated_Position (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::No_Mode (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Profiled_Position (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Profiled_Torque (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Profiled_Velocity (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Reserved (C++ enumerator)
ros2_canopen::CIA402MockSlave::OperationMode::Velocity (C++ enumerator)
ros2_canopen::CIA402MockSlave::profiled_position_mode (C++ member)
ros2_canopen::CIA402MockSlave::profiled_velocity_mode (C++ member)
ros2_canopen::CIA402MockSlave::run_cyclic_position_mode (C++ function)
ros2_canopen::CIA402MockSlave::run_homing_mode (C++ function)
ros2_canopen::CIA402MockSlave::run_interpolated_position_mode (C++ function)
ros2_canopen::CIA402MockSlave::run_profile_velocity_mode (C++ function)
ros2_canopen::CIA402MockSlave::run_profiled_position_mode (C++ function)
ros2_canopen::CIA402MockSlave::set_new_status_word_and_state (C++ function)
ros2_canopen::CIA402MockSlave::set_operation_enabled (C++ function)
ros2_canopen::CIA402MockSlave::set_quick_stop (C++ function)
ros2_canopen::CIA402MockSlave::set_ready_to_switch_on (C++ function)
ros2_canopen::CIA402MockSlave::set_status_bit (C++ function)
ros2_canopen::CIA402MockSlave::set_switch_on (C++ function)
ros2_canopen::CIA402MockSlave::set_switch_on_disabled (C++ function)
ros2_canopen::CIA402MockSlave::start_homing_mode (C++ function)
ros2_canopen::CIA402MockSlave::start_interpolated_pos_mode (C++ function)
ros2_canopen::CIA402MockSlave::start_profile_pos_mode (C++ function)
ros2_canopen::CIA402MockSlave::start_profile_velocity_mode (C++ function)
ros2_canopen::CIA402MockSlave::start_sync_pos_mode (C++ function)
ros2_canopen::CIA402MockSlave::state (C++ member)
ros2_canopen::CIA402MockSlave::status_word (C++ member)
ros2_canopen::CIA402MockSlave::StatusWord (C++ enum)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Fault (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Internal_limit (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Manufacturer_specific0 (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Manufacturer_specific1 (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Manufacturer_specific2 (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Operation_enabled (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Operation_mode_specific0 (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Operation_mode_specific1 (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Quick_stop (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Ready_To_Switch_On (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Remote (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Switch_on_disabled (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Switched_On (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Target_reached (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Voltage_enabled (C++ enumerator)
ros2_canopen::CIA402MockSlave::StatusWord::SW_Warning (C++ enumerator)
ros2_canopen::CIA402MockSlave::w_mutex (C++ member)
ros2_canopen::CIA402MockSlave::~CIA402MockSlave (C++ function)
ros2_canopen::CIA402Slave (C++ class)
ros2_canopen::CIA402Slave::CIA402Slave (C++ function)
ros2_canopen::CIA402Slave::run (C++ function)
ros2_canopen::SimpleSlave (C++ class)
ros2_canopen::SimpleSlave::BasicSlave (C++ function)
ros2_canopen::SimpleSlave::fake_periodic_messages (C++ function)
ros2_canopen::SimpleSlave::message_thread (C++ member)
ros2_canopen::SimpleSlave::OnWrite (C++ function)
ros2_canopen::SimpleSlave::~SimpleSlave (C++ function)